    Notes from replacement of GX470 air conditioner compressor

    Unlike the big FWD cars (Electra, LeSabre, 88, 98, DeVille) with dual fans, The midsize cars aren't as good a candidate for R134a conversion. GM added a pusher fan that is ECM triggered on high head pressure for the '94 to '96 models. I added the same fan to mine ('92) with a creative automatic...
  11. CorvairGeek

    Notes from replacement of GX470 air conditioner compressor

    Both were F.I. before 1990. The 3300 V6 is sweet, the odd little brother of the 3800. Only MPFI (rather than SFI), no camshaft position sensor, MAP or EGR. Surprisingly easy to service.
